Your Responsibilities:
- Support with the E-commerce Apparel weekly reporting to present back to E-commerce Demand Planner.
- Collaborate with the Integrated Planning & B2B team members to support them with operational tasks.
- Support with the seasonal Apparel forecasting process and align with Apparel Demand planner
- Support the Footwear and Apparel Demand Planners in developing automated weekly and monthly reports around overall sales trends and product performances, in collaboration with Data Analytics team.
Your Qualifications:
- University student or recent graduate in the field of business studies and/or analytics.
- Interest in eCommerce, Sports Products and Supply Chain.
- Intermediate knowledge of Excel, Power Point, Power BI and/or Tableau.
- Knowledge of SQL is preferred.
- Keen attention to detail in planning, organization and execution of task.
- Ability to connect the dots and find creative solutions to problems.
- Aptitude for organization, flexibility, and producing results.
- Ability to work collaboratively with diverse teams to achieve necessary results.
- Strong customer focus and ability to anticipate and react to changing plans.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English. Any additional European languages are considered a plus.
- Comfortable with working virtually.
